An exceptional portrait of Postumus
Lot 77
Postumus, Romano-Gallic Emperor, 260-269. Antoninianus (Billon, 22 mm, 3.49 g, 6 h), Cologne, 266-267. IMP C POSTVMVS P F AVG Radiate, draped and cuirassed bust of Postumus to right. Rev. SAECVLI FELICITAS Postumus, in military attire, standing front, head to right, holding spear in his right hand and globe in his left. AGK (corr.) 77. Cohen 331. Cunetio 2444. Elmer 593. RIC 325. A beautiful coin with an exceptional portrait. Light deposits and with minor weakness on the reverse, otherwise, extremely fine.

From the Agricola Collection, privately acquired from Münzhandlung Ritter in November 1998 (with original dealer's ticket).
